Abstract: Control of hot-rolling temperature was researched to enhance deep drawing property of cold rolled sheet, experimental results showed that hot-rolling grain became fine, the texture turned disarranged and the cold rolled texture {111} enhanced as the finishing temperature increased, while cementite class and precipitation of AlN turned ideal as the coiling temperature decreased. Moreover, lubricating rolling can avoid mischcrystal brought by lower finishing temperature, which is caused by production facility. Prototype manufacture proved that adopting improved process can obtain excellent deep drawing sheet. |
